Job Summary

The Post-Acute Nurse Practitioner (APRN) provides comprehensive medical care to patients in assisted living facilities. This role is responsible for facility rounds, patient assessments, diagnosis and treatment of medical conditions, care coordination, and follow-up management. The APRN collaborates closely with physicians and interdisciplinary teams to ensure high-quality post-acute patient care

 

Primary Responsibilities

  • Independently Examine patients and obtain comprehensive medical histories
  • Perform routine facility rounds and patient assessments
  • Adhere to proper charting and documentation protocols
  • Collaborate with physicians and healthcare teams to develop and implement care plans
  • Order and interpret diagnostic tests and imaging
  • Analyze test results, diagnose conditions, and communicate findings to patients and staff
  • Prescribe medications and administer treatments as appropriate
  • Submit patient care plans and goals for periodic physician review
  • Promote preventive care and provide patient education on disease management, hygiene, and nutrition
  • Administer immunizations and vaccinations as required
  • Refer patients to specialists when necessary
  • Report deaths and contagious diseases to appropriate governmental agencies
  • Perform other duties as assigned

Education & Experience

  • Current Florida APRN license in good standing
  • Current National Board Certification
  • Active DEA registration
  • Minimum one (1) year post-acute or skilled nursing experience preferred

What We Do

Even the smallest psychological issue may have far-reaching effects on the overall functionality of residents in the long term care setting. Cotler Healthcare provides comprehensive behavioral health solutions for communities with the primary focus on enhancing the quality of life for the residents. Our professional team consists of over 150 compassionate mental health providers as well as a highly ethical administrative staff, led by Kerry M. Cotler, Ph.D. Our top priority is executing a comprehensive plan to meet each community’s particular needs. For over 20 years, we have grown to become one of the largest psychology services providers in long term care. Cotler services nearly 200 communities throughout the state of Florida. Headed by a licensed psychologist with a stellar reputation, Dr. Kerry Cotler’s philosophy is to provide the highest level of ethical and quality services to the geriatric population.
